New Coffee Shop Anchor Coffee Opens In Downtown Amityville

A former deli on Broadway is now an independent espresso and coffee joint, with nitro cold brew, teas and a modern look.

AMITYVILLE, NY—Downtown Amityville Village has a new coffee shop in town: Anchor Coffee opened this month. The coffee and espresso spot took over the former deli at 215 Broadway, just south of the Long Island Rail Road station.

According to Anchor Coffee's Instagram account, the store has its own roasted coffee blend, nitro cold brew on tap, pastries and a selection of gourmet teas. The interior of the old deli now has a modern, tiled urban coffeehouse look.

Espresso drinks are also on the menu, including a timely pumpkin spice latte. There's a picnic table in front for outdoor sipping.
